From Puerto Rico, we took a 1 hour ferry ride to a smaller island called, Vieques....we stayed there for the night and the water was sooo blue. A really cool thing we did that I don't have any pictures of b/c they don't allow you to bring cameras....is the Bio Luminescent Bay. Translation: glow in the dark water! We took Tyler and Matthew and my siblings (grandparents stayed home with little ones) and we took kayaks out to the middle of a bay. When it got pitch dark, and the water is irritataed, it glows....to read a further description on why the water glows, check this out and this too for another pict. The boys loved it, and so did we! Another interesting note (so the locals say)....Vieques is the 3rd corner of the Bermuda Triangle....other points being Bermuda (of course) and Miami Florida.
